Key Responsibilities: 1. Financial Management & Control: Oversee day-to-day accounting operations, including accounts payable/receivable, general ledger, and bank reconciliations. Monitor cash flow, fund flow, and working capital requirements. Ensure accuracy and timeliness in monthly, quarterly, and annual financial reporting. 2. Budgeting & Forecasting: Develop annual budgets in alignment with business goals. Monitor actual performance against budget and prepare variance analysis. Provide financial insights to support business decisions and cost-saving initiatives. 3. Statutory Compliance: Ensure compliance with all statutory requirements including GST, TDS, Income Tax, PF, ESIC, and other regulatory filings. Liaise with external auditors, tax consultants, and regulatory authorities. 4. Logistics-Specific Finance Functions: Manage freight cost analysis, warehousing expenses, and other logistics-specific financial controls. Collaborate with operations and supply chain teams to align financial planning with business strategy. Handle billing and collections from clients and payments to vendors/transporters. 5. Team Management: Lead and mentor the finance and accounts team. Conduct regular training to ensure adherence to best practices in accounting and compliance. 6. Strategic Planning: Participate in strategic decision-making by providing financial insights. Contribute to expansion planning, investment analysis, and risk management. Key Skills & Competencies: Strong knowledge of accounting principles and financial regulations Experience in logistics or supply chain industry preferred Proficiency in ERP/accounting software (e.g., Tally, SAP, Oracle) Excellent leadership, analytical, and problem-solving skills Strong communication and stakeholder management abilities Qualifications & Experience: Chartered Accountant (CA) / Cost Accountant (ICWA) / MBA in Finance 1220 years of experience in Accounts & Finance, with at least 5 years in a managerial role in logistics or a related sector

Role & responsibilities Manage all aspects of Human Resources, including recruitment management, talent acquisition, employee engagement, payroll management, compliance management, manpower management, HR operations, bulk hiring, and HR generalist activities. Develop and implement effective HR strategies to drive business growth and improve employee productivity. Ensure compliance with labor laws and regulations by maintaining accurate records and ensuring timely updates on policies. Analyze data to identify trends and areas for improvement in HR processes. Collaborate with senior leadership to develop organizational goals and objectives.
